Description of Special Collection

This Special Collection orginated from the workshop Change of State Verbs – Empirical and Theoretical Perspectives which was part of the 44th annual meeting of the German Linguistic Society (DGfS 2022) and took place (online) at the Eberhard Karls Universität Tübingen from 23rd to 25th February 2022.


Change of State Expressions

This collection explores change of state expressions across different languages from morphosyntactic, semantic, and pragmatic perspectives, taking into account several theoretical and experimental approaches. Both morphosyntactically simple as well as complex expressions (e.g. resultative constructions) are investigated with respect to their event and argument structure, compositionality, aspect, telicity, scalarity, culminativity, and implicatures.
